Colby Symphony Orchestra and Choirs at Colby – Choral Masterworks

Colby Symphony Orchestra and Choirs at Colby – Choral Masterworks

The annual Choral Masterworks concert offers two memorial pieces: Johannes Brahms’s Nänie (1881), a transcendent threnody written to honor a young artist-friend, and Joel Thompson’s intimate seven-movement cantata, Seven Last Words of the Unarmed (2015), a choral setting of the final words of Black men murdered by police officers. The concert will also celebrate a student soloist, the winner of Colby’s annual Concerto Competition, and the orchestra will perform Aaron Copland’s lively one-act ballet, Rodeo: Four Dance Episodes.
